“Elmo” Blum of Herculaneum passes away

(Herculaneum) A well known fixture with several community organizations has passed away. Elmo Blum of Herculaneum passed away on Monday at the age of 99. Blum was a longtime member of the Festus-Crystal City Rotary Club. Fellow Rotarian Scott Harness says he was a special man.

Harness says Blum served in the U.S. Navy during World War II.

Blum was also a past Master and Secretary of Masonic Lodges #338 in Herculaneum, and Shekinah Lodge #256 in Crystal City and Deputy of the Missouri Grand Lodge and a 55-year member of the Moolah Shrine.

Elmo Blum is survived by his daughters Tonda Breeze of Festus, and Debbie Campbell of DeSoto as well as grandchildren Sean Breeze, Matt Breeze, Seth Blum, and Mollie Baker along with numerous great-grandchildren.
